首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

linux文件类型

文件类型 普通文件(regular file):就是一般存取文件,由ls -al显示出来属性中,第一个属性为 [-],例如 [-rwxrwxrwx]。...另外,依照文件内容,又大致可以分为: 1、纯文本文件(ASCII):这是Unix系统中最多一种文件类型,之所以称为纯文本文件,是因为内容可以直接读到数据,例如数字、字母等等。...设 置文件几乎都属于这种文件类型。举例来说,使用命令“cat ~/. rc”就可以看到该文件内容(cat是将文件内容读出来)。...可以启动一个程序来监听客户端要求,客户端就可以通过套接字来进 行数据通信。第一个属性为 [s],最常在 /var/run目录中看到这种文件类型。...管道(FIFO,pipe):FIFO也是一种特殊文件类型,它主要目的是,解决多个程序同时存取一个文件所造成错误。FIFO是  first-in-first-out(先进先出)缩写。

3K20

Linux文件类型

一.简介 在Linux系统下,有七类文件类型: 普通文件(-) 目录(d) 软链接(字符链接L) 套接字文件(S) 字符设备(S) 块设备(B) 管道文件(命名管道P) 普通文件、目录、软链接无需多解释...套接字根据协议族方式分为两大类:网络套接字(AF_INET类型,根据ipv4和ipv6分为inet4和inet6)和Unix Domain套接字(AF_UNIX类型)。...当然,从协议族往下,套接字可细分为很多种类型,例如INET套接字可以分为TCP套接字、UDP套接字、链路层套接字、Raw套接字等等。其中网络套接字是网络编程基础和核心。...典型字符设备是终端(终端分多种,由物理也有虚拟)和键盘。 区分块设备和字符设备最简单方法是看数据访问方式。能随机访问获取数据是块设备,必须按字节顺序访问是字符设备。...比如磁盘上一个稍大一点文件,可能前10k数据是连续数据块或在连续扇区内,之后10k数据在离它很远甚至在不同柱面上。

3K10
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    Linux文件系统类型

    这个过程就叫建立文件系统 种类: 1 ext2与ext3是linux专门设计硬盘文件系统一般称为扩展文件系统。Ext3增加了日志记录功能。...fdisk 分区在终端会显示打印信息 mkfs.ext4 /dev/XXX sfdisk [options] device 可以直接执行分区 2 swap文件系统 用于linux交换分区,用来提供虚拟内存...由操作系统自行管理 3 vfat 是linux对DOS,windows系统下FAT文件系统一个统称 4 NFS文件系统 即网络文件系统,用于系统间通过网络进行文件共享, 不能建立在flash上,...,大大加快了对节点操作速度;支持数据压缩;提供了“写平衡”支持;支持多种节点类型;提高了对闪存利用率,降低了内存消耗。...此外,YAFFS自带NAND芯片驱动,并且为嵌入式系统提供了直接访问文件系统API,用户可以不使用LinuxMTD与VFS,直接对文件系统操作。

    7.4K20

    Linux文件系统类型「建议收藏」

    Linux:存在几十个文件系统类型:ext2,ext3,ext4,xfs,brtfs,zfs(man 5 fs可以取得全部文件系统介绍) ---- 前言 本节学习Linux文件系统类型 ----...提示:以下是本篇文章正文内容,下面案例可供参考 一、文件系统类型 不同文件系统采用不同方法来管理磁盘空间,各有优劣;文件系统是具体到分区,所以格式化针对是分区,分区格式化是指采用指定文件系统类型对分区空间进行登记...注:EXT(Extended file system)是延伸文件系统、扩展文件系统,ext1于1992年4月发表,是为linux核心所做第一个文件系统。...格式化命令:mkfs -t       mkfs.xfs /dev/sdb1 man 5 fs可以取得全部文件系统简要介绍 最大支持文件等信息?...其他 RAMFS:内存文件系统 ISO 9660:光盘 NFS:网络文件系统 SMBAFS/CIFS:支持Samba协议网络文件系统 Linux swap:交换分区,用以提供虚拟内存 版权声明:本文内容由互联网用户自发贡献

    1.9K20

    linux rootfs_linux常用文件系统类型

    linux中有一个让很多初学者都不是特别清楚概念,叫做“根文件系统”。我接触linux前前后后也好几年了,但是对这个问题,至今也不是特别的清楚,至少没法给出一个很全面很到位解释。...这里有一句话,我觉得非常精辟而且到位点出了文件系统在linux重要性: 尽管内核是linux核心,但文件却是用户与操作系统交互所采用主要工具。...在执行挂装时,要提供文件系统类型、文件系统和一个挂装点。...六、顺便说下linux文件系统常用目录 Linux文件系统中一般有如下几个目录: /bin目录 该目录下存放所有用户都可以使用、基本命令,这些命令在挂接其它文件系统之前就可以使用,所以/bin.../dev目录 该目录下存放是设备文件,设备文件是Linux中特有的文件类型,在Linux系统下,以文件方式访问各种设备,即通过读写某个设备文件操作某个具体硬件。

    1.7K20

    Linux文件系统类型介绍

    大家好,又见面了,我是你们朋友全栈君。 Linux 把设备都当作文件一样来进行操作,这样就大大方便了用户使用(在后面的 Linux 编程中可以更为明显地看出)。...在 Linux 下与设备相关文件一般都在/dev 目录下,它包括两种,一种是块设备文件,另一种是字符设备文件。这就涉及到文件系统,以下介绍以下Linux文件系统。...U盘通常也使用这个文件系统 NTFS:Windows 2000以后版本使用 ext2:Linux正统文件系统(默认情况下,Windows操作系统不支持ext2文件系统) 下面对linux文件系统进行说明...: 1.ext2 和 ext3 ext3 是现在 Linux(包括 Red Hat,Mandrake 下)常见默认文件系统,它是 ext2 升级版本。...2.swap 文件系统 该文件系统是 Linux 中作为交换分区使用。在安装 Linux 时候,交换分区是必须建 立,并且它所采用文件系统类型必须是 swap 而没有其他选择。

    2.2K20

    Tina Linux中常见库类型和作用

    ubox下工具,用于UCI配置文件数据类型验证 libcom_err.so 基础系统 提供一种通用错误处理机制来管理常见形式错误码,而避免常用机制中存在问题 libdbus-1.so 基础系统...提供了一个通用动态类型系统(GType)、一个基本类型实现集(如整型、枚举等)、一个基本对象类型-Gobject、一个信号系统以及一个可扩展参数/变量体系 libgpg-error.so 基础系统...内核视频设备子系统V4L操作接口库,提供了诸如v4l1_open、v4l1_ioctl等功能,可以用来快速使v4l1应用程序与v4l2设备协同工作 libv4l2.so 图像显示 linux内核视频设备子系统...提供了一个通用动态类型系统(GType)、一个基本类型实现集(如整型、枚举等)、一个基本对象类型-Gobject、一个信号系统以及一个可扩展参数/变量体系 libgpg-error.so 基础系统...提供了一个通用动态类型系统(GType)、一个基本类型实现集(如整型、枚举等)、一个基本对象类型-Gobject、一个信号系统以及一个可扩展参数/变量体系 libgpg-error.so 基础系统

    29910

    linux终端怎么下载软件_linux查看文件类型

    大家好,又见面了,我是你们朋友全栈君。 今天小编要跟大家分享文章是关于Linux终端下载文件方法有哪些?如果您坚持使用Linux终端,例如在服务器上,该如何从终端下载文件?...本文中你将学习两种在Linux中使用命令行下载文件方法。我在这里使用是Ubuntu,但除了安装之外,其余命令同样适用于所有其他Linux发行版。...wget -c 二、使用curl从Linux命令行下载文件 和wget一样,curl也是Linux终端中最常用下载文件命令之一。有很多方法可以广泛地使用curl,但我在这里只关注简单下载。...以上就是小编今天为大家分享关于Linux终端下载文件方法有哪些文章,希望本篇文章能够对正在从事Linux运维工作小伙伴们有所帮助,想要了解更多Linux相关知识记得关注达内Linux培训官网,最后祝愿小伙伴们工作顺利...,成为一名优秀Linux运维工程师。

    19.4K20

    Linux查看分区文件系统类型方法总结

    前言 在Linux 中如何查看分区文件系统类型,下面总结几种查看分区文件系统类型方法。...下面话不多说了,来随着小编一起学习学习吧 1: df -T 命令查看 这个是最简单命令,文件系统类型在Type列输出。只可以查看已经挂载分区和文件系统类型。...3:blkid命令查看 查看已格式化分区UUID和文件系统。使用blkid可以输出分区或分区文件系统类型,查看TYPE字段输出。...注意:lsblk -f也可以查看未挂载文件系统类型 [root@mylnx008 ~]# lsblk -f NAME FSTYPE LABEL UUID MOUNTPOINT fd0...总结 以上就是这篇文章全部内容了,希望本文内容对大家学习或者工作具有一定参考学习价值,如果有疑问大家可以留言交流,谢谢大家对ZaLou.Cn支持。

    21.7K42

    如何理解与识别Linux文件类型

    前言 众所周知,在 Linux 中一切皆为文件,包括硬盘和显卡等。在 Linux 中导航时,大部分文件都是普通文件和目录文件。但是也有其他类型,对应于 5 类不同作用。...因此,理解 Linux文件类型在许多方面都是非常重要。 如果你不相信,那只需要浏览全文,就会发现它有多重要。如果你不能理解文件类型,就不能够毫无畏惧做任意修改。...据我所知,在 Linux 中总共有 7 种类型文件,分为 3 大类。具体如下。...方法1:手动识别 Linux文件类型 如果你很了解 Linux,那么你可以借助上表很容易地识别文件类型。 在 Linux 中如何查看普通文件? 在 Linux 中使用下面的命令去查看普通文件。...中如何使用 file 命令识别文件类型Linux 中 file 命令允许我们去确定不同文件类型

    2.2K32

    Linux系统中各种文件类型

    linux应用编程和驱动编程。...一、文件类型简称辨别: 1、在聊Linux系统中各种文件类型之前,我们先从平时我们在Linux系统下用命令ls -l 查看到一些文件信息,不知道你有没有注意下面的图片中细节: 注意画红线地方...(记住一句话:在Linux系统下一切皆是文件): 1、普通文件(“-”,regular file):它分为两种类型:第一是文本文件;第二是二进制文件。...常见可执行程序文件(gcc编译生成a.out,arm-linux-gcc编译连接生成.bin,以及C8051芯片,编译生成文件.bin)都是二进制文件)。...2、目录文件(“d”, directory):目录就是文件夹(在Linux系统可以mkdir来创建一个文件夹),文件夹在linux中也是一种文件,不过是特殊文件。

    2.7K10
    领券